This week my wife Marianne Barter and I celebrated our 20th wedding anniversary. As you can imagine, a lot of songs get into your head throughout the course of a relationship, so I did tonight's show for us. Plenty of old favorites here, songs with special meaning to us, many songs my wife likes, and some that just sing her name. A few for me too...
Next week we will welcome 2012 Kerrville New Folk winner Alicia McGovern into the studio to play live for us!
